You can, however, swap the cream of chicken soup out for cream of mushroom soup if you prefer - or if that’s what you already have in the pantry. Plus, since you’ll brown the thighs before placing them in the casserole dish, you’ll get the added bonus of crispy chicken skin. Thighs, on the other hand, will stay exceptionally moist and flavorful. Since breasts contain less fat, they run the risk of drying out in the oven. Since you’ll bake this chicken and rice casserole for almost an hour, we don’t recommend using chicken breasts.
